Extensive Inventory and Global Reach

HomeToGo's extensive inventory, aggregating over 15 million vacation rentals, is a significant strength. This vast selection, sourced from major providers like Booking.com and Vrbo, offers unparalleled choice and global reach to travelers.

Icon

Robust Technology and AI Integration

HomeToGo's core strength lies in its robust technology and AI integration, which significantly enhances both user experience and internal operational efficiency. The company is actively developing into a fully AI-powered marketplace, using artificial intelligence to deliver personalized recommendations and sophisticated search tools.

This technological focus is yielding tangible results. In the first quarter of 2024, HomeToGo observed a notable 30% surge in search conversions directly attributed to its AI-driven features, underscoring the successful impact of its strategic investments in technology.

Hybrid Business Model with B2B Focus

HomeToGo's hybrid business model, blending B2C marketplace operations with a dedicated B2B offering through HomeToGo_PRO, provides significant strength. This dual approach diversifies revenue, reducing reliance on any single market segment.

The B2C side, a commission or lead-generation based marketplace, connects travelers with vacation rentals. Simultaneously, HomeToGo_PRO targets property managers with software and service solutions, including SaaS offerings. This strategic B2B expansion is key to capturing a larger share of the travel industry's value chain.

By catering to both consumers and industry professionals, HomeToGo enhances its market penetration and creates multiple avenues for financial growth. This diversification is particularly important in the dynamic travel sector, allowing for resilience against market fluctuations.

Icon

Strong Financial Performance and Growth Trajectory

HomeToGo's financial performance in fiscal year 2024 has been notably strong, with booking revenues and adjusted EBITDA exceeding expectations. The company reported €259 million in booking revenues for 2024, marking a significant 36% year-on-year increase. This robust financial health is further underscored by the projection to surpass €11 million in adjusted EBITDA for 2025, providing a solid base for future growth and strategic investments.

  • Booking Revenues (2024): €259 million, a 36% increase year-on-year.
  • Adjusted EBITDA Projection (2025): Expected to exceed €11 million.
  • Financial Trajectory: Demonstrates a positive and accelerating growth path.
Icon

Strategic Acquisitions and Partnerships

HomeToGo has strategically grown by acquiring and partnering with other companies. A prime example is the early 2025 acquisition of Interhome, a major player in vacation rental management across Europe. This move significantly increased HomeToGo's property listings, especially in key German-speaking regions, and is projected to positively impact profitability and cash flow.

Further bolstering its portfolio, HomeToGo engaged in a partnership with getawayGoGo in 2024. This collaboration broadened the range of vacation rental properties available through the HomeToGo platform, enhancing its appeal to a wider customer base.

  • Market Expansion: Acquisitions like Interhome in early 2025 have broadened HomeToGo's geographical reach and inventory.
  • Enhanced Offerings: Partnerships, such as the one with getawayGoGo in 2024, have diversified and increased the available vacation rental properties.
  • Profitability Boost: The Interhome acquisition is anticipated to improve HomeToGo's profitability and free cash flow.

Uneven Brand Presence Globally

HomeToGo's brand recognition isn't uniform worldwide, creating a significant weakness. While strong in some established markets, its presence is notably less impactful in emerging economies.

This unevenness presents a hurdle for expansion, especially when facing entrenched local competitors. For example, data from 2024 indicated HomeToGo's market share in Southeast Asia lagged considerably behind its performance in European markets, highlighting this disparity.

Icon

Profitability and Cash Flow Challenges

HomeToGo has encountered persistent issues with profitability and cash flow, even with robust revenue increases. For the trailing twelve months ending March 2025, the company's net income and EBITDA figures highlight these ongoing struggles.

The company's stated goal of reaching adjusted EBITDA break-even and positive free cash flow is a critical objective. However, achieving and sustaining these financial milestones requires diligent oversight and continuous operational enhancements.

Reliance on Partner Listings

HomeToGo's core weakness lies in its significant reliance on partner listings, a model that directly links its inventory and revenue to third-party providers. This dependency creates vulnerability; changes in partner relationships, commission agreements, or strategic shifts by major collaborators can directly impact HomeToGo's available offerings and financial performance.

Icon

Impact of Macroeconomic Uncertainty

Macroeconomic uncertainty poses a significant challenge for HomeToGo. For instance, early 2025 saw a noticeable dip in travel demand, directly linked to broader economic anxieties. This demonstrates how shifts in consumer confidence and disposable income, often triggered by inflation or recession fears, can directly impact booking volumes.

Economic downturns can lead to reduced discretionary spending, with travel often being one of the first areas consumers cut back on. This directly translates to lower booking numbers and revenue for platforms like HomeToGo. Additionally, unexpected political events or global instability can further dampen travel sentiment.

Integration Risks from Acquisitions

While HomeToGo's acquisition strategy, exemplified by the Interhome deal, aims for growth, it inherently carries integration risks. Merging diverse operational systems, technological platforms, and corporate cultures requires meticulous planning and execution. Failure to harmonize these elements efficiently could lead to disruptions.

These integration challenges can manifest as increased operational costs or a temporary dip in productivity. For instance, integrating Interhome's extensive network and booking systems into HomeToGo's platform by the end of 2024 or early 2025 requires significant IT investment and personnel retraining. The success of such integrations directly impacts the projected synergies and overall financial performance.

  • Operational Complexity: Merging different booking engines and customer service protocols can create friction.
  • Cultural Clashes: Aligning distinct company cultures is crucial for employee retention and seamless collaboration.
  • Technology Integration: Ensuring compatibility and smooth data flow between acquired and existing IT infrastructure is a major hurdle.
  • Financial Strain: The costs associated with integration, including severance packages, system upgrades, and potential redundancies, can strain financial resources in the short term.

Growing Demand for Vacation Rentals

The vacation rental market is booming, with global revenue expected to reach $100.2 billion in 2024, a significant jump from previous years. This upward trend is projected to continue, offering substantial room for growth. HomeToGo is perfectly positioned to leverage this expansion as travelers increasingly favor unique accommodations and longer stays, especially during off-peak seasons.

Icon

Expansion of B2B Software and Services (HomeToGo_PRO)

The HomeToGo_PRO segment, offering B2B software and services to property managers, represents a significant growth avenue. This focus addresses the vacation rental industry's escalating demand for streamlined solutions, such as advanced listing management capabilities. By expanding these offerings, HomeToGo can diversify its revenue beyond direct consumer bookings.

The strategic acquisition of Interhome is poised to accelerate the scaling of this B2B segment. This move is expected to enhance HomeToGo's market penetration and service delivery within the property management sector, further solidifying its position as a comprehensive platform.

Intense Competition in the Online Travel Market

The online travel market, especially for vacation rentals, is incredibly crowded. HomeToGo has to contend with many established companies and fresh faces entering the space. This means constant effort is needed to stand out and capture customer attention.

Major players like Booking.com and Vrbo present significant challenges, alongside direct booking sites and local property managers. These competitors often have vast resources and established customer bases, making it tough for HomeToGo to gain a larger foothold.

This fierce competition directly impacts HomeToGo by potentially driving down prices and increasing the cost of marketing to acquire new customers. Maintaining and growing market share requires continuous innovation and strategic investment to stay ahead of the curve.

Icon

Regulatory Changes and Legal Challenges

The vacation rental sector faces a growing wave of regulatory scrutiny. In 2024, cities like New York continued to enforce strict short-term rental rules, impacting platforms' ability to list properties. HomeToGo must navigate these complex and often fragmented legal landscapes, which can lead to increased compliance costs and operational limitations.

Potential legal challenges, such as those related to data privacy or consumer rights, also pose a threat. As the industry matures, so does the potential for litigation. For instance, class-action lawsuits concerning booking practices or alleged discriminatory policies could arise, demanding significant legal resources and potentially impacting financial performance.

Data Security and Privacy Concerns

HomeToGo's operation as an online marketplace exposes it to significant data security and privacy risks. Handling extensive user and partner data makes the company a target for cyberattacks, with potential breaches leading to substantial financial penalties and loss of customer confidence. For instance, the average cost of a data breach in 2024 reached $4.73 million globally, a figure that could severely impact HomeToGo's financial stability and brand reputation.

The erosion of trust following a security incident can directly hinder user acquisition and retention efforts. In 2023, 70% of consumers stated they would stop doing business with a company after a data breach, highlighting the critical importance of robust cybersecurity measures for HomeToGo's long-term success.

  • Vulnerability to Data Breaches: Handling vast amounts of user and partner data makes HomeToGo susceptible to cyber threats.
  • Financial and Reputational Impact: Security incidents can result in significant financial losses, with global average data breach costs at $4.73 million in 2024.
  • Customer Trust Erosion: A breach can damage brand reputation, leading to customer churn, as 70% of consumers stop business after a breach (2023 data).
  • Operational Disruption: Cybersecurity threats can disrupt HomeToGo's core marketplace operations, affecting service availability and transaction integrity.
Icon

Dependence on Digital Marketing Channels

HomeToGo's significant reliance on digital marketing channels, such as search engine marketing and online advertising, presents a notable threat. Fluctuations in search engine algorithms, like potential shifts impacting organic search visibility, or increased competition for digital ad inventory, could directly escalate customer acquisition expenses. For instance, the average cost per click (CPC) in the travel sector saw an increase of approximately 15% in early 2024 compared to the previous year, indicating rising advertising costs that could squeeze HomeToGo's margins.

The vulnerability extends to potential changes in platform policies on major advertising networks, which could restrict reach or increase operational overhead. Furthermore, the escalating cost of digital advertising, with global digital ad spending projected to reach over $800 billion in 2025, means that maintaining effective customer acquisition at profitable levels will become increasingly challenging for platforms like HomeToGo.

  • Algorithm Dependency: Changes in Google or other search engine algorithms can reduce organic traffic, impacting lead generation.
  • Rising Ad Costs: Increased competition for digital ad space, particularly in the travel sector, drives up Customer Acquisition Costs (CAC).
  • Platform Policy Changes: New regulations or policy updates on digital advertising platforms can limit reach or increase marketing expenses.
  • Market Saturation: As more travel companies invest heavily in digital marketing, the effectiveness and cost-efficiency of these channels may diminish.
